We've lived in our villa in Mirdif for 2 years and just noticed a patch of black mold spreading in the corner of our master bedroom closet. It's on the wall that faces outside, and it came back even after I wiped it down with bleach a few weeks ago. I'm worried it's a bigger issue, especially with the humidity. What's the typical cost range for a professional mold inspection here, and is it worth hiring someone or can I handle this myself?

Mold inspections in villas typically start with a visual assessment and moisture mapping, which is the baseline for understanding the problem's scope. For a recurring issue like yours in Mirdif, especially on an exterior wall, this initial step is crucial to identify the moisture source—often condensation from AC ducts, a leaking pipe, or water ingress through the wall.
The cost for a professional inspection is variable and depends on the villa's size, the inspection's comprehensiveness (e.g., if it includes thermal imaging or air quality tests), and whether samples are sent to an accredited microbiology lab for species identification. Given that the mold returned after a bleach wipe-down, the issue is systemic, not superficial. Bleach often bleaches the visible spores but doesn't address the root moisture or kill the hyphae roots embedded in porous materials like drywall. In Dubai's high humidity, especially during summer months, this type of persistent mold is common and warrants a professional assessment. They can use tools like borescopes to look inside walls and moisture meters to pinpoint the exact cause, which is almost impossible to diagnose yourself. A proper inspection provides the data needed for an effective remediation plan, preventing wasted time and money on guesswork.
